What is the Absentee Bidding Registration Form?

The Absentee Bidding Registration Form is a vital document allowing bidders to participate in auctions conducted by Bonhams in California. This form is specifically designed for anyone who cannot attend the auction in person but still wishes to place bids. It streamlines the bidding process for the participant and ensures their bids are recorded accurately.
Eligible users of the Absentee Bidding Registration Form include individuals intending to place bids remotely while adhering to Bonhams' auction rules and guidelines.

Key Features of the Absentee Bidding Registration Form

The Absentee Bidding Registration Form includes essential fields required to capture pertinent bidder information. These fields encompass personal and contact details as well as preferences for bidding. Notably, it requires a signature to validate the submission.
  • Paddle number
  • First name and last name
  • Driver's license number
  • Contact information including email and telephone

To use the Absentee Bidding Registration Form, you must be of legal age and able to enter into a binding contract. Ensure that you provide accurate personal information and a valid signature.
Yes, there are usually deadlines for submitting the Absentee Bidding Registration Form, typically a few days before the auction date. Check the specific auction details on Bonhams' website for accurate submission timelines.
You can submit the form electronically via pdfFiller or download it to submit by mail. Ensure that you follow the submission methods indicated in the auction guidelines provided by Bonhams.
Generally, you will need to provide a valid ID, such as your Driver’s License, along with the completed form. Confirm if any additional documentation is needed by reviewing the auction's specific requirements.
Avoid leaving any required fields blank, submitting without a signature, or providing incorrect contact information. Double-check your details to prevent processing delays.
Processing times can vary, but typically you should expect confirmation of your registration within a few days before the auction. For urgent queries, contact Bonhams directly.
Yes, if you need to update your information, contact Bonhams' customer service as soon as possible to make the necessary changes to your absentee bid.
